python3-characteristic-14.3.0-2.mga6.noarch.rpm


Advertisement

Description

python3-characteristic - Python library that eases the chores of implementing attributes

Property Value
Distribution Mageia 6.0
Repository Mageia Core x86_64
Package name python3-characteristic
Package version 14.3.0
Package release 2.mga6
Package architecture noarch
Package type rpm
Installed size 164.20 KB
Download size 33.05 KB
Official Mirror distrib-coffee.ipsl.jussieu.fr
Say 'yes' to types but 'no' to typing!
characteristic is a Python package with class decorators that ease the chores
of implementing the most common attribute-related object protocols.
You just specify the attributes to work with and ``characteristic`` gives you:
- a nice human-readable ``__repr__``,
- a complete set of comparison methods,
- and a kwargs-based initializer (that cooperates with your existing one)
*without* writing dull boilerplate code again and again.
So put down that type-less data structures and welcome some class into your
life!

Alternatives

Package Version Architecture Repository
python3-characteristic-14.3.0-2.mga6.noarch.rpm 14.3.0 noarch Mageia Core
python3-characteristic - - -

Requires

Name Value
python(abi) == 3.5

Provides

Name Value
python3-characteristic == 14.3.0-2.mga6
pythonegg(3)(characteristic) == 14.3.0

Download

Type URL
Binary Package python3-characteristic-14.3.0-2.mga6.noarch.rpm
Source Package python-characteristic-14.3.0-2.mga6.src.rpm

Install Howto

  1. Enable Mageia Core repository on Install and Remove Software
  2. Update packages list:
    # urpmi.update -a
  3. Install python3-characteristic rpm package:
    # urpmi python3-characteristic

Files

Path
/usr/lib/python3.5/site-packages/characteristic.py
/usr/lib/python3.5/site-packages/test_characteristic.py
/usr/lib/python3.5/site-packages/__pycache__/characteristic.cpython-35.opt-1.pyc
/usr/lib/python3.5/site-packages/__pycache__/characteristic.cpython-35.pyc
/usr/lib/python3.5/site-packages/__pycache__/test_characteristic.cpython-35.opt-1.pyc
/usr/lib/python3.5/site-packages/__pycache__/test_characteristic.cpython-35.pyc
/usr/lib/python3.5/site-packages/characteristic-14.3.0-py3.5.egg-info/PKG-INFO
/usr/lib/python3.5/site-packages/characteristic-14.3.0-py3.5.egg-info/SOURCES.txt
/usr/lib/python3.5/site-packages/characteristic-14.3.0-py3.5.egg-info/dependency_links.txt
/usr/lib/python3.5/site-packages/characteristic-14.3.0-py3.5.egg-info/top_level.txt
/usr/share/doc/python3-characteristic/README.rst
/usr/share/licenses/python3-characteristic/LICENSE

Changelog

See python-characteristic-14.3.0-2.mga6.noarch.rpm changelog.

See Also

Package Description
python3-chardet-2.3.0-3.mga6.noarch.rpm Character encoding auto-detection in Python
python3-cherrypy-3.8.0-3.mga6.noarch.rpm A Python3-based framework for web application development
python3-click-6.2-1.mga6.noarch.rpm A simple wrapper around optparse for powerful command line utilities
python3-cliff-1.15.0-3.mga6.noarch.rpm Command Line Interface Formulation Framework
python3-cloud_sptheme-1.6-7.mga6.noarch.rpm Python3 cloud theme for sphinx
python3-cmd2-0.6.8-1.mga6.noarch.rpm Extra features for standard library's cmd module
python3-codechat-1.2.1-2.mga6.noarch.rpm the modular source code checker: pep8, pyflakes and co
python3-colorama-0.3.9-1.mga6.noarch.rpm Cross-platform colored terminal text
python3-colorclass-1.2.0-3.mga6.noarch.rpm Python 2 and 3 compatibility utilities / Python 3 library
python3-configargparse-0.11.0-1.mga6.noarch.rpm A Python 3 module with support for argparse, config files, and env variables
python3-configobj-5.0.6-1.mga6.noarch.rpm Config file reading, writing, and validation for Python 3
python3-construct-2.5.5-1.mga6.noarch.rpm A powerful declarative parser/builder for binary data
python3-contextlib2-0.5.5-2.mga6.noarch.rpm Backports and enhancements for the contextlib module
python3-copr-1.76-1.mga6.noarch.rpm Python interface for Copr
python3-coverage-4.1-1.mga6.x86_64.rpm Code coverage measurement for Python 3
Advertisement
Advertisement